Classic Floral Portraits

For those who prefer a more traditional approach, classic floral portraits never disappoint as they are the most basic and easy flower painting ideas. Start by selecting a favourite flower as your subject – it could be a delicate rose, a cheerful sunflower, or a graceful lily. Use soft, blending brushstrokes to capture the delicate petals and intricate details. If you are interested in making a still life, you can even choose a variety of blooms.

Single Bloom Study

Begin your easy flower painting ideas journey with a simple single-bloom study. Choose a flower with straightforward shapes, such as a daisy or a tulip. Sketch the basic outline. Then, fill in the petals with broad strokes of colour. Pay attention to the light and shadow areas to add depth to your painting.

Watercolor Wildflowers

Watercolour makes for the best medium when it comes to easy abstract flower painting ideas. Watercolour paints are translucent that perfectly capture the delicate essence of flowers. Wet your watercolour paper with clean water to create a soft base. Then, using a combination of wet-on-wet and wet-on-dry techniques, paint loose, flowing strokes to depict various wildflowers.

Impressionist Garden Scene

Take inspiration from the Impressionist masters and create a garden scene filled with vibrant blooms. Sketching the basic elements of a garden, such as trees, bushes, and a winding path. Using a palette knife or thick brushes, apply bold, textured strokes to represent flowers.

Monochrome Magnolias

Colours can be challenging. The guide wouldn’t be called easy flower painting ideas, if it wasn’t dare we say, easy. Simplify your colour palette, maybe monochromatic or even black and white would help. Magnolias are known for their elegant, large petals and subtle variations in shade. Using shades of gray or sepia, paint the flowers, leaves, and branches with varying degrees of intensity.

Mixed Media Blossoms

The last entry in easy flower painting ideas is through mixed media. Start by collaging various textured papers onto your canvas to form the background. Then, using acrylic paints, add layers of colour and detail to depict the flowers in the foreground. You may add fabric scraps, buttons, or even dried flowers, to create a tactile and visually rich composition.
